Analysis of 2,300+ seawater samples from 20+ global studies reveals human-made chemicals are pervasive in the marine environment, with up to 20% of coastal organic matter being anthropogenic.

Research reveals muddy seabeds in the Western Irish Sea Mud Belt store organic carbon for centuries, with long-term burial rates about one-third lower than surface accumulation rates.
